The best bread baking kit for beginners is one that offers a comprehensive and easy-to-follow guide, along with high-quality ingredients and equipment. A good starter kit should include a yeast starter culture, flour, salt, sugar, and other essential ingredients to make a basic bread dough. It should also come with clear instructions or a recipe book to walk you through the mixing, kneading, rising, and baking process.Some features to look for in a beginner's bread baking kit include: a simple and intuitive mixing and measuring system; a thermometer to ensure accurate temperature control; and a set of silicone mats or parchment paper to prevent dough from sticking. Additionally, consider a kit that includes a variety of recipes and techniques to help you experiment and build confidence as a baker. Some kits may also come with online resources, tutorials, or customer support to help you troubleshoot common issues and improve your skills.
Choosing the right size and shape of bread baking kit can depend on several factors, including the type and quantity of bread you plan to make, as well as the space available for storage and use. If you're a beginner, a compact and lightweight kit may be ideal for small batches of homemade bread.For those who bake frequently or in larger quantities, a more comprehensive kit with multiple pans, baking sheets, or even a specialized bread stone can be beneficial. Consider also the type of breads you want to make - artisan-style loaves require a different set of equipment than hearty whole grain breads. Measuring the available counter space and storage area will help determine the ideal size and shape for your needs.
When purchasing a bread baking kit online, there are several key features to look for to ensure you find the right one for your needs. First and foremost, consider the quality of the ingredients included in the kit. Look for kits that contain high-quality flour, yeast, salt, and other essential baking supplies. Also, check if the kit includes a recipe book or online access to recipes, to help you get started with bread baking.Other important factors to consider are the size and variety of the kit. Some kits may include just the basic ingredients for a simple loaf, while others may offer a range of ingredients and options for more complex breads. Additionally, check if the kit includes any tools or equipment, such as a mixing bowl, measuring cups, or a pastry brush. It's also essential to read reviews from other customers who have purchased the kit, to get an idea of its overall quality and performance.
